Aprile Florist Wholesale Flower Depot

(your listing?)
Aprile Florist has been proudly serving North York and is committed to offering only the finest floral arrangements and gifts, backed by service that is friendly and prompt. Becaus...
Phone:

Category:
Florists & Flower Shops

Address:
2883 Keele St, M3M 2G9, North York   show map  Directions
2019-05-16 11:54:40 (last updated)
User id: 0